8 Reasons why Affiliate Programs are the better option


Many people are confused when they first become interested in internet businesses; they find themselves asking
what type of business is best for me?
Well I can't answer this for you but I can certainly give you a few pointers in the right direction and my personal opinion. So here they are:
1. No emplyees. There is no need to employ people to do the work for you.
2. Low costs. Most affiliate programs are free to join; you don't have to buy the product to sell it. Some programs have an upgrade option to make which makes your earning capacity somewhat larger.
3. No storage. The merchant is responsible for the storage of product so you don't need to worry about space or storage costs
4. No shipping and handling. The merchant is also responsible for the product arrival, so there's also another cost you don't need to worry about and running around you won't have to do.
5. You don't deal with customer service. Another problem you don't need is customers who are not happy, if they are not happy the merchant deals with it.
6. No account keeping. There is no need to store customer information such as credit card details, addresses and phone numbers, this is yet another merchant responsibility.
7. No trading time for a wage. You can spend as little or as much time as you like selling your product. How much money you want to make is entirely up to you.
8. There are literally thousands of options out there for you. If you have a favorite niche market go for it, in my experience if it is a product that you are really happy with then it will be easy to sell.

5 Ways to Drive Traffic Away from Your eBay Auction

eBay is a one-stop solution to anyone who wants to make money online. Whether you just selling a few unwanted items from around your house or your want to develop a work from home business, eBay remove many of the obstacles for you. Not many other websites can help you drive targeted traffic towards your sales, process the order on your behalf and accept payment though PayPal. All you need to do then is dispatch the item to your winning bidder.
And let's not forget the biggest advantage over selling on eBay. The majority of users have money in their hand just waiting to find the right item.
So if eBay’s so great why would you want to drive traffic AWAY from your auctions?
Well there are a few reasons why you'd be better off selling from your own website, rather than though eBay. Firstly & most importantly, think of all the listing fees & final value fees you could save if everything you sold on eBay you could sell on your own website. Personally it would save me thousands of dollars per year alone in listing fees.
Secondly, you'll be protecting yourself from eBay policy change. Imagine you were selling thousands of eBooks weekly and then suddenly eBay policy changed to prevent any eBook listings.
Overnight your business would simply disappear & your income would vanish. It's the same with listing fees - A sudden hike in fees could wipe out your business & profit overnight.
With any business, especially an online one you need to safeguard yourself against measures that are out of your control. So by driving traffic away from your auctions to your own website you'll slowly start building up an alternative source of revenue. The following methods can be used on eBay. Some are on the borderline of eBay policy & you should check out any policy violation before using them. Saying that, a huge proportion of sellers use these on a daily basis.
1) Image Hosting
All the best sellers has auction templates developed to maintain a professional listing. And of course those sellers ALWAYS use images or graphics to accurately show the condition of the items their offering.
eBay itself allows you to upload the images to their servers; other commercial & free services are available. However really you want to store any images on your own server. Not only will search engine robots follow the links from your listings to your site (helping in improved visibility in any search engines), but many browsers will show the address of where the images are loading from in the status bar.
2) Feedback
Many sellers include their own website in the feedback comments they use. This is perhaps one of the widely violated policies on eBay. I've never known of anyone receive a warning for this policy, but use it with caution as you could be the first.
3) Email Address.
eBay allows your listings to contain one email link address; in addition to the "Ask The Seller A Question Link" they already provide The only condition about showing your email address is the one shown must also be your registered email account with eBay. Before you list it, make sure they match up.
4) About Me Page
eBay actually allows you to link to your own website from your About Me page, as long as the actual page does not directly offer to sell items. Therefore make it an information or about us page that you link to, BUT one where visitors can easily navigate to your catalog of items for sale. Additionally drive traffic to your About Me Page by including a link on every listing, for example "Click here to learn about me". An average basic shop on eBay will get over 1500 item views within a month. If you can drive just a small proportion of these to you’re about my page & then to your site you'll certainly see a difference in your non-eBay sales.
5) User Id
While eBay does not allow your user id to be that of a website, you should have it as closely to resembling your site name as possible. You CAN NOT attach .com, -com or *com to the end of your user id - this is strictly against eBay policy. However nothing would stop your id being VisitMyShop. The idea is to get your eBay visitors comfortable with dealing with you away from eBay.
I hope these tips help you drive traffic away from your auctions towards your site & lessens eBay’s grip on your business. Remember, Ignorance is not an excuse eBay accept if you do violate their policy. While you initially get a warning for policy violation continuous offences may result in your account being suspended. Having said that, eBay mostly rely on policing from other users to enforce their policy so as long as no reports you should be in the clear.

1. Affiliate Marketing
You could earn as an affiliate. An affiliate is a middleman between the merchant and the customer. Basically, the affiliate only has to look for a customer and pre-sell the affiliate merchant’s products.
Pre-selling is easier than actually selling the goods. You would only have to capture the potential customer’s interest and lead him to the affiliate merchant’s site. If a sale is made, you’ll receive commissions that ranges from 5% to 95% of the actual price of the product sold.
Enticing, isn’t it? But wait, there’s more! You could enroll in as many affiliate programs as you wish. This means that the earning possibilities in this area are virtually limitless!
2. Create Info Product
You could earn as an info product creator. You could write an eBook or a special report on a subject that you are very much familiar with. Afterwards, you could market the same for profit.
Do not let the word “creator” fool you, however. You could earn from this field even if you don’t create anything. If you don’t have the time to come up with your own product, you could always hire the services of a ghostwriter to write one for you. Just make sure that the ghostwriter you’ll contract is trustworthy, and more importantly, has excellent writing skills.
3. Resale Rights Products
You could earn as a resale rights marketer. You don’t have to create, or cause the creation, of info products.
You could simply buy the resale rights of existing ones and take care of the marketing. In so doing, every product that is sold would net for your profits to keep.
4. Public Domain Content
You could earn from public domain information. Works before 1923, and to a certain extent, those before 1978, are deemed free to use.
This means that you could republish the said works, or alter them if you wish, for profit.
Republish classic literature as electronic books. Compile timeless poems into comprehensive collections. Print masterpieces and sell them as posters. And you don’t have to pay their creators and royalty fees!
Many marketers are earning big adsense check by just publishing public domain content on the web.
5. Provide Service
You could earn as a service provider. If you’re good with a particular craft that could be done digitally, then you could lease out your services for the many Internet denizens the world over.
If you have excellent writing skills, for example, you could peddle your services as a ghostwriter or as a copywriter even.
If you’re good with web designs, you could make websites for other people and earn a generous sum in the process.
